What Makes the UK a Sought-After Country to Pursue Computer Science?

Here are some unique reasons for international students to consider studying Computer Science in the United Kingdom.

  • Strong Emphasis on Practical Application: UK universities go beyond theoretical knowledge, incorporating project work, internships, and industry placements into their curriculum. This allows students to gain valuable real-world experience and build their portfolios before entering the workforce.
  • Access to World-class Research Facilities and Expertise: Many universities have invested heavily in cutting-edge research facilities and collaborate with leading industry partners. This provides international students with the opportunity to participate in groundbreaking research projects. And learn from renowned academics at the forefront of their fields.
  • Fostering an International Learning Environment: UK universities are renowned for their diverse student populations. Studying computer science allows you to network and collaborate with students from all over the world. Enriching your educational experience and preparing you for a globalized career. Additionally, many universities offer dedicated support services for international students, helping them adjust to life in the country.

Popular Specializations

  • Artificial Intelligence (AI) and Machine Learning (ML)

This dynamic duo is revolutionizing various industries, from healthcare and finance to self-driving cars and personal assistants. The universities offer specialized programs in AI and ML, equipping students with the expertise to develop intelligent systems and analyze vast datasets.

  • Cybersecurity

With the ever-growing reliance on technology, the need for robust cybersecurity professionals is vital. Thus, the universities are at the forefront of this field, offering programs in areas like network security, cryptography, and ethical hacking.

  • Data Science and Big Data

The ability to extract meaningful insights from massive datasets is crucial in today’s world. Data science programs in the UK equip students with the skills to gather, analyze, and interpret data, making them valuable assets in sectors like marketing, finance, and healthcare.

  • Software Engineering

This specialization centers on the design, development, and testing of software applications since the universities offer programs that teach students. The fundamentals of software development methodologies, programming languages, and project management, preparing them for careers, since in building and maintaining complex software systems.

  • Human-Computer Interaction (HCI)

As technology becomes increasingly integrated into our lives, understanding the interaction between humans and computers is vital. HCI programs in the UK delve into user experience design, usability testing, and accessibility, equipping students to create intuitive and user-friendly technology.

It’s important to note that this is not an exhaustive list, and several other exciting specializations are available in the UK such as computer graphics, bioinformatics, and robotics. Choosing the right specialization depends on your individual interests and career aspirations.

Tuition Fees

The cost to study in the UK includes tuition fees, and living expenses, however, to give you a better understanding we have mentioned the fee range below.

Programs Tuition Fees Per Year (Approx)
Bachelors £ 12500 to £ 29250
Masters £ 13050 to £ 31450

 

Career Opportunities

A computer science degree from a UK university opens doors to a vibrant and diverse job market. The UK tech sector is booming, and graduates are highly sought after by employers across various industries. Here’s a glimpse into the exciting career paths you can pursue after completing your studies.

  • Software Development: This is a classic and ever-evolving field. You could become a Software Developer or Engineer, designing, building, and testing software applications used in everything from mobile phones to complex enterprise systems.
  • Data Science: In today’s data-driven world, data scientists are in high demand. You could analyze vast amounts of data, extract valuable insights, and help businesses make informed decisions, working as a Data Analyst or Data Scientist.
  • Cybersecurity: As threats to online security grow, the need for cybersecurity professionals is paramount. You could specialize in protecting networks and systems from cyberattacks, pursuing a career as a Cybersecurity Analyst or a Penetration Tester.
  • Web Development: The internet is ever-expanding, and skilled web developers are crucial to building. Maintaining the websites and applications we use daily. You could become a Web Developer, specializing in front-end or back-end development, or even a Full-Stack Developer with expertise in both.

Beyond these core areas, your computer science degree opens doors to other exciting fields. You could explore careers in Game Development, Machine Learning, Network Engineering, and even Artificial Intelligence, shaping the future of technology in various sectors.
